The Schwalbe Schlauch SV19A Extra Leicht tube features a 40mm nickel-plated Presta valve with replaceable inserts, crafted from durable butyl rubber for exceptional air retention. Weighing only 0.14 kg, it fits tire widths from 28 to 2.35 inches, making it ideal for road and hybrid cyclists seeking reliable, lightweight performance backed by Schwalbe’s trusted warranty.

These are great light tubes that fit a very wide range of tire widths. I've used them on my touring bike for several thousand miles of self supported solo touring in the US and Canada in 700x32 Gator Skins and 700x42 Travel Contacts. I had a couple of flats and discovered that these tubes have some kind of white power in them that both slows the leaks down and marks where they occur on both the tire and tube! I never needed to fix a flat on the road because the leaks were slowed down enough that I could just pump up the tire every hour or so, and it was always trivial to find the hole and, if it was still in the tire. the object that caused the hole. Brilliant!, as Brits would say.These tubes, used in the Gator Skin tire on my front wheel, also made for a very comfortable ride. The fact hat they have replaceable presta valve stems is also important to me. I have had to replace tubes because I damaged the stem when pumping tires up on the road.Note added in late May:I 've kept these tubes as spares and when I first used one, it leaked down overnight. When I removed it for the tire and tested it, I found that that leak was in the valve. I ordered some replacement valve cores and replaced the core in this one. The leak is gone. They are great tubes, but I'll test them in the future before I use them!

These are a lightweight tube listed on schwalbe's site as the SV 19A. High quality tubes from what I see, only reason I took off one start is the stated weight of 140g isn't exactly accurate, I weighed 6 of them and they varied from 146g up to about 160g. Still a high quality lightweight tube for a 29er mtb, I just wish manufacturer's were a bit more honest with weight ratings.
